How to turn off buyer notifications when I print a label

Is there a way to turn off ebay message notifications and emails sent to buyers whenever you purchase a shipping label? I want to practice printing Fedex labels on this Zebra LP2844 printer I just got and want to use a customer that I just recently shipped a package to as a guinea pig before the 24 hour window to reprint a label is up. I do not want them to keep getting notifications thought. If anyone knows of a way that I can practice printing sample/prevoided Fedex labels through Ebay other than doing this I'd appreciate it. I believe there used to be a "Printer and label preferences" link on the print shipping labels page which allowed you to print a sample label but don't see it anymore.

How to turn off buyer notifications when I print a label

>>Is there a way to turn off ebay message notifications and emails sent to buyers whenever you purchase a shipping label?

Nope.

It sounds like you may be confusing reprint with print another label. You can use your 5 reprints (in 24 hours max) of an already purchased label for testing without it sending the buyer an email, but that doesn't allow fiddling with format, so is probably useless.

Printing another label has no time limit, and allows you to try other formats if that is your intention, but adds a new tracking number to the sale, sends the buyer an email, and creates a bit of a mess.

eBay doesn't provide an testing method I'm aware of.

Only thing I can think of is to sell something to a friend family member, or other account you control, do your testing, and cancel the transaction later. (FedEx labels are not billed unless used, and you can probably avoid any seller metrics dings if you tread carefully.)

How to turn off buyer notifications when I print a label

No actual test prints, but just save the label PDF to a file.  Then use that file to open and play with printer settings.  Of course make sure you open the file the same way as when actually printing from ebay/PayPal, which is best done using Adobe.
